What Is the Automotive Night Vision System Market?

The automotive night vision system market focuses on technologies that help drivers see better at night or in poor visibility. These systems use infrared or thermal cameras to detect people, animals, and objects on the road that headlights might miss. The images are displayed on the car’s screen or dashboard to warn the driver in time.

As road safety becomes more important, especially at night, carmakers are adding night vision to more vehicles—especially in the luxury and high-end segments. This growing demand is shaping a large and fast-moving global market.

Real-World Example BMW’s Night Vision System

BMW is one of the leaders in night vision technology. Its “Night Vision with Dynamic Light Spot” system uses infrared cameras to detect people or animals ahead of the car even before they’re visible to the driver. Once detected, a spotlight shines on them to warn both the driver and the pedestrian.

This system has been praised for preventing accidents and making night driving safer. BMW’s success shows how night vision can not only improve safety but also become a strong selling point for vehicles.

Applications in the Market

Automotive night vision systems are predominantly used in driver assistance and safety applications, enabling the early detection of pedestrians, cyclists, animals, and road obstacles. These systems are also utilized in autonomous vehicles to enhance environmental perception under poor lighting conditions. In commercial fleets, night vision systems can reduce the risk of nighttime collisions, lowering insurance costs and improving overall fleet safety.
